Output 86e42171eddc48371a74a30996ea75b3bdf3b3cf7e640bbc3b79a94ff9c1f4e3:1

value
1952716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fccee4d79d14d984616d20d0838882459ba64c6 OP_EQUAL
address
3KBAV2gYedNhMEQyo7F1BiJXoAiinH4EgX
transaction
86e42171eddc48371a74a30996ea75b3bdf3b3cf7e640bbc3b79a94ff9c1f4e3
confirmations
350457
spent
true